Challenge Discovery

RALLY Event
April 18th
8am - 1pm

Challenge Discovery

This is a fun, experiential and effective way to bring people together to build a cohesive team. In Venture Up! 1/3 of our program will be focused on "low ropes" activities. These are problem-solving activities on the ground that require team members to listen to each other, make decisions together and rely on each other to accomplish the task. The other 2/3 of our program will be focused around a "high ropes" activity. These events help team members push past their perceptions of what they can do while they are being supported by their team.
